S3E15 Delivering cabinets in a historic Boston neighborhood
Trending Episodes
•
5m 17s
The kitchen installation process starts with preparing cabinetry and tools while facing challenges from the dense neighborhood and narrow roads. Accessing the building requires navigating narrow stairs and using a back door, as the small elevator limits transport options. Despite a temporary manpower shortage, cabinetry delivery is in progress, and the team is set to begin installation by marking stud lines and setting ledgers for the next phase.
